Engine control panel in engine bay

The engine control panel is located behind
the engine hatch in the back of the bus. It is
used in conjunction with servicing.
CAUTION
To avoid accidental engine turning on
while you are in the engine bay, the switch
(1) must be in position 0.
The control panel has three controls:
1 Start switch.
When the switch (1) is turned to position
1, the engine can be started from the
start button on the control panel, or the
key ignition on the dashboard. When
the switch (1) is turned to position 0, the
engine cannot be started from the engine
bay, nor from the dashboard.
2 Start button.
When switch (1) is turned to position
1, when pressing this button (2) starts
the engine. The transmission must be in
neutral position to start the engine from
engine control panel. (N), and the ignition
key must be in "DRIVE" position.
3 Emergency stop button.
Press the red button to stop the engine (3).
